On Tuesday, September 16, The Hill and Airlines For America will convene some of the biggest names in aviation to discuss the policies, regulations, and business trends that will shape the future of flight.


KEYNOTE SPEAKERS:


American Airlines Chairman & CEO Doug Parker


Transportation & Infrastructure Committee member Rep. Sam Graves

OTHER PROGRAM HIGHLIGHTS INCLUDE:
• Discussions of aviation regulatory issues with United Airlines’ Steve Morrissey, George Mason University’s Ken Button, and Air Line Pilots Association’s Capt. Lee Moak;
• Discussion of Air Traffic Control reform and next generation aviation technology with Delta Air Lines’ Capt. Dickson, Department of Transportation Assistant Inspector General Matt Hampton, and National Air Traffic Controllers Association’s Paul Rinaldi;
• Discussion with financial analysts and Wall Street experts, featuring T. Rowe Price’s Andrew Davis, Wolfe Research’s Hunter Keay and moderated by CNBC’s Phil LeBeau;
• Case studies on energy efficiency and alternative fuels with United Airlines’ Angela Foster-Rice, FAA’s Nate Brown, and U.S. Navy’s Chris Tindal;
• Airline Industry Briefings on cargo operations, customer experience, revenue management, and more!
